Wagering Requirements and the Fine Print

The wagering requirement is the single most important factor when claiming a bonus. A 30x requirement on a AU$100 bonus means you need to wager AU$3,000 before you can withdraw. For a AU$5 deposit, that is a massive multiple of your bankroll. Some sites have 40x requirements, which are even worse. The table above shows that most operators have 30x or 35x requirements, but a few have 40x.

We found that some casinos apply the wagering requirement only to the bonus amount, while others apply it to the deposit plus bonus. The latter is much harder to clear. For example, a AU$5 deposit with a AU$10 bonus at 40x on deposit plus bonus means wagering AU$600. That is 120 times your deposit. The probability of clearing that without losing your bankroll is extremely low.

Wagering Requirements and the Fine Print

The wagering multiplier is only part of the equation. A 30x requirement on a AU$100 bonus means you need to wager AU$3,000 before withdrawing. But the real cost depends on game weightings. Pokies typically contribute 100%, while table games like blackjack might contribute only 10% or even 0%. Always check the terms before spinning. During our review, we found that most operators in this space apply standard pokie weighting, which is fair for slot-focused players.

Max bet limits are another hidden trap. Some casinos cap your bet at AU$5 while wagering a bonus. Exceed that limit, and the casino can void your winnings. We saw this clause in the terms for Ripper Casino and Rocketplay Casino. It is a standard practice, but one that catches many punters off guard. Stick to AU$5 spins or less until the wagering is cleared.

Three Things to Watch Out For

First, check the game restrictions. Some operators exclude progressive jackpot pokies from wagering contribution. Second, verify the withdrawal limits. A AU$10 deposit site might cap withdrawals at AU$500 per week, which can be frustrating if you hit a big win. Third, read the dormant account fees. A few casinos charge monthly fees after 90 days of inactivity, which can eat into a small balance quickly.
